Output eb66d4cd6c4c031eca5acafbfc9016e53ce4a8cb23fbc6a1c07bbada4a957b34:52

value
4159279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 973e1bac8ecce731ef827aa5d234f9d5fd703d0a OP_EQUAL
address
3FUiMreEMEjzz5ksVsiPEv1ArtxHe6wfgg
transaction
eb66d4cd6c4c031eca5acafbfc9016e53ce4a8cb23fbc6a1c07bbada4a957b34
spent
true